Learn More watertown_special_call_allocation_meeting_2024-04.21.png Attention Watertown Members: Special Call Meeting BAC 1 Local MN/ND/SD will hold a special call meeting to vote on allocations. special_call_allocation_meeting_2024 … WebJan 2, 2024 · In your knee, there is a prominent bursa just in front of your knee and underneath the skin. The bursa functions as a means to allow for smooth movement between these two structures (skin and bone). There are actually hundreds of bursae spread throughout your body.
